Pakistan, Iran keen to rebuild ties, says Pak MP

“Pakistan and Iran are determined to take positive steps to deepen mutual understanding, increase cooperation and scale up bilateral relations,” Chairman National Assembly's Standing Committee on Foreign Affairs Makhdum Khusro Bakhtyar said while talking to local media.
“Both countries are consulting on regional peace and security with a focus on Afghanistan in keeping with their strong commitment to peace, stability and progress in Afghanistan,” Bakhtyar said.
The NA body’s chief is optimistic that latest steps for renewing the relationship would be fruitful. In this regard, he points to the efforts being made to improve border management as a concrete manifestation of the “forward looking approach”.
Bakhtyar added that Islamabad is also keen to reinforce economic cooperation and enhance connectivity with Tehran.
